- The distance between Aberdeen, Sd, Usa and Lansdowne House, On, Canada is approximately 1,076 km or 669 mi.
- To reach Aberdeen, Sd in this distance one would set out from Lansdowne House, On bearing 229.7° or SW and follow the great circles arc to approach Aberdeen, Sd bearing 221.8° or SW .
- Aberdeen, Sd has a hot summer continental climate with no dry season (Dfa) whereas Lansdowne House, On has a boreal subarctic climate with no dry season (Dfc).
- Aberdeen, Sd is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ome whereas Lansdowne House, On is in or near the boreal wet forest biome.
- The mean temperature is 7.7 °C (13.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 4.6 °C (8.3°F) less in Aberdeen, Sd. The continentality subtype is truly continental for both.
- Total annual precipitation averages 210.9 mm (8.3 in) less which is equivalent to 210.9 l/m² (5.18 US gal/ft²) or 2,109,000 l/ha (225,466 US gal/ac) less. About 2/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 6.8° higher in Aberdeen, Sd than in Lansdowne House, On.
